## Env Vars: Session Refresh Bug (Tarnwick Gateway)

Context: refreshed session tokens were minted with the old expiry because REFRESH_WINDOW_SECS was read once at boot. Fixed in gateway v4.2; the var is now re-read per request. Reviewer notes: rotation interval must be shorter than token TTL, and clock skew tolerance stays at 30s. Staging mirrors prod except for the issuer URL. The refresh endpoint validates requests against a signing secret, which this file sets on the following line.

vault entry, fawif-tadup: COURIER_KEY29=fba3dedb47dad65bab6e255d088f1

## Deployment

Textgate's encoding sniffer runs as a sidecar next to the upload service. Deploy both together; the sniffer inspects the first 64 KB of each uploaded text file and tags it before storage. Mismatched tags block ingestion, so keep the confidence threshold sane. The sidecar reads its runtime settings from the values below.

deployment values, yafop-fahap:
[lamwyn]
team = silath
access_code = ac_166fb2
host = lamwyn.orvexgrid.example
port = 9300
owner = pelael.praius
peer = istiel.zarqeldyn.corp

Quarterly Planning — Headcount FY Next. Corvane Systems proposes net growth of 22 roles: 14 engineering, 5 field service, 3 support. Freeze continues in administration. Attrition assumed at 9%. Total payroll impact within the envelope approved in June. Backfill approvals remain with division heads. The allocation logic depends on the plan noted directly below.

board note of kadug-tawig: Only 5 of the 100 pilot accounts renewed Oliath, so a churn review is set for April 15.

**Key Ceremony Checklist — Item 7 (Payvane retries)**

Before rotating the signing key, confirm the idempotency-key store for payment retries is drained. If Payvane replays a charge mid-rotation without a matching key, we double-bill — ask Marisol from the Tolverton incident how fun that was. Run the drain script, watch the counter hit zero, then proceed. The recovery passphrase for the ceremony vault is:

unlock words, baguf-badug: aldath-ralwyn-gilath-oliys-sorius-raleth-pelmir-praeth-lamix-druvan-siliel-fraax-queniel